Slicing software is an essential part of the 3D printing process, as it is responsible for converting a digital 3D model into a format that can be understood by a 3D printer. In this post, we will discuss the various types of slicing software available for 3D printers and their features.
Cura: Cura is one of the most popular slicing software available for 3D printers. It is open-source, free to use, and is compatible with many different types of 3D printers. Cura is user-friendly, and it offers a wide range of features, including the ability to customize and optimize 3D models for printing, and the ability to control and monitor the printing process.
PrusaSlicer: PrusaSlicer is another open-source slicing software that is known for its powerful features and easy-to-use interface. It is developed by Prusa Research, a well-known 3D printer manufacturer, and it is compatible with many different types of 3D printers. PrusaSlicer offers a range of advanced features such as multi-material printing, and it is highly customizable.
Simplify3D: Simplify3D is a commercial slicing software that offers a range of advanced features for professional and industrial users. It is known for its ability to handle complex and detailed 3D models, and its ability to generate high-quality prints. Simplify3D is compatible with a wide range of 3D printers, and it offers a user-friendly interface, making it easy to use for both beginners and experienced users.
